Golden Gloves Opens in Troy as 38 Fighters Enter Ring

About 200 spectators watched the Colonie Cyclone host the first night of the Golden Gloves boxing tournament. Thirty eight fighters competed in 119 lightweight, 260 pound heavyweight, and other divisions with Louis Keyes defeating William Cahill after a sharp two round surge. Keyes spoke of dreams of a home and future boxing success.

Fort Edward Man Charged After Route 9 Head-On Crash

Fort Edward resident David R. Whiting 28 faces driving while intoxicated and reckless driving charges after a head-on crash Sunday on Route 9 south of South Glens Falls. Whiting’s car crossed into the oncoming lane injuring him and three occupants in the other car. Bernard Jankowski 49 of South Glens Falls and his family were treated at Glens Falls Hospital. his wife Phyllis 44 was admitted in good condition.

Hoosick Falls youth earns Sikorsky Winged S emblem

Hoosick Falls youth Seaman Christopher L. Gaines 18 son of Mr and Mrs Osborne Y Gaines Hoosick Falls has earned the Sikorsky Winged S emblem while serving at Coast Guard Air Station Opa Locka Florida The 1974 Hoosick Falls Central High School graduate joined the Coast Guard in January 1975 The award is given by Sikorsky Division United Aircraft Corp to aircrewmen who take part in life saving rescue missions aboard a Sikorsky helicopter
